Output 858c1929839246ecbf56d452eea777f5be9e599be575b49947e55cfb9d4db856:6

value
2663503600
script pubkey
OP_0 OP_PUSHBYTES_20 c63e1a227961cbb0cb99ec9ea7e559a6fd02cf79
address
ltc1qcclp5gnev89mpjueaj020e2e5m7s9nmeeqywfa
transaction
858c1929839246ecbf56d452eea777f5be9e599be575b49947e55cfb9d4db856
spent
true